An established professional services firm is seeking a Private Client Tax Senior to join its growing team. This role offers the opportunity to manage a varied personal tax portfolio and work closely with senior stakeholders on both compliance and advisory matters. You will act as the main point of contact for clients, building strong relationships and delivering high-quality tax support across a diverse client base, including high-net-worth individuals, owner-managed businesses and partnerships.
Key Responsibilities
- Manage a portfolio of private clients, covering personal tax compliance
- Act as the primary client contact and attend meetings
- Advise on income from employment, investments and property
- Support owner-managed businesses, partnerships and HNW individuals
- Assist with ad-hoc advisory projects
- Collaborate with colleagues across the firm
- Manage billing, WIP and fee proposals
